Who can use Commerzbank?
| Requirement | Status |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| nationality: non eu | Accepted | With valid residence permit |
| nationality: eu citizen | Accepted | — |
| visa type: student visa | Accepted | — |
| visa type: job seeker visa | Accepted | — |
| language: no german required | Accepted | English support in major city branches |
| credit check: schufa not required | Not accepted | SCHUFA check is required |
Commerzbank is Germany's second-largest private bank with around 800 branches. Their free student account and massive ATM network (Cash Group: 9,000+ ATMs) make them a solid choice for those who want a traditional bank with physical presence.
